What they do
A Residential Community Manager manages operations for an apartment community. Responsible for the maintenance and profitability of the apartment community. May provide information about the community to prospective residents, troubleshoot issues with the buildings and community residents. May also review and approve new lease applications, or be responsible for negotiating and closing sales.
